Carolina Cold Storage expects to save about $50,000 this year
When the electric bill jumped more than 10 percent in one month, Division Manager Marty Gaddy know he had to do something. At Carolina Cold Storage, that jump meant an additional $6,000 on a typical monthly bill of $50,000.
Relief came when Gaddy called the local utility company asking for help and was referred to Jim Parker, director of Energy and Facility Management with the Industrial Extension Service at NC State University. Parker spent six hours surveying the plant, where tons of pork from the Smithfield plant next door are blast frozen every day – a process requiring a great deal of electricity. He made recommendations that will save the company enough in energy costs to cover a month’s electric bill.
